heres the deal, I am trying to buy a 97sse for a parts car mainly for the series 2 drivedrain, and to swap over the interior into my 92 (I know its alot of work along with wiring) but it has 2 front subframe mounts broken. This car is only 20 miles from me and I can take it slow on backroads, but does anyone have any ideas on a quick way to tie up, or temporarily re-mount this to the frame for one quick trip? After that it woud just sit here and wait to be torn down, it would never go back on the road again. I was thinking maybe drilling some hole around the subframe, jacking it up tight to the frame, and using a some heavy duty zipties, several of them, to hold it together for one last trip. Any thought on that? I'm sure some of you have had this happen somewere and rigs a temp fix to get home. I really could use some ideas here guys, and thanx for reading.

My opinion?

Drive it back as is. If you're that worried, strap it to the strut tower bar. As long as the front two mounts are holding it won't give too much, just take it easy.
